Output 98c531bb468b09e2def1b3cf15e7691af24b81d1491d9768eb5ba3a0bcd11173:18

value
53089028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c1c010cc908d36b296f54743ab33c83ee2312b OP_EQUAL
address
MQemzYDM6wvnKs5RMKGfHXYuf2mAnVqiyt
transaction
98c531bb468b09e2def1b3cf15e7691af24b81d1491d9768eb5ba3a0bcd11173
spent
true